Recognition for Japanese Consortium’s Quantum Computing Advancements

A consortium of Japanese research partners, including RIKEN, the National Institute of Advanced Industrial Science and Technology (AIST), the National Institute of Information and Communications Technology (NICT), Osaka University, Fujitsu Limited, and Nippon Telegraph and Telephone Corporation (NTT), has been awarded the Prime Minister’s Award at the 53rd Japan Industrial Technology Awards. The award recognizes the consortium’s successful development of a high-performance computing platform that utilizes Japan’s second domestically-produced 64-qubit superconducting quantum computer.

The quantum computer, which has been available on the cloud since October 2023, was developed jointly by Fujitsu and RIKEN. It builds on the knowledge gained from the development of Japan’s first domestically-produced 64-qubit superconducting quantum computer, which was released in March 2023 by the same research group. Quantum Computing for Industrial Research and Development

The consortium’s quantum computer has been made available for commercial industrial research and development, marking a significant step towards the practical application of quantum computing. The research group initially offered Japan’s first superconducting quantum computer for non-commercial use to promote research and development in quantum computation and other fields.

Two and a half years after establishing the RIKEN RQC-Fujitsu Collaboration Center, RIKEN and Fujitsu unveiled Japan’s second superconducting quantum computer. This computer, based on the technology of the first, was made available on the cloud for industrial research and development. Unique Quantum Bit Chip Design and Scalability

One of the promising technologies highlighted in the consortium’s work is the superconducting quantum bit chip design proposed by RIKEN. This design features a unique three-dimensional mounting layout with scalability that can support expansion to the 1,000-qubit level.

The superconducting quantum computer developed by RIKEN and Fujitsu is part of a hybrid quantum computing platform that also supports Fujitsu’s 40-qubit quantum simulator, one of the largest scale simulators globally. This platform implements a scalable cloud architecture that allows seamless operation of both quantum computers and quantum simulators, promoting adoption and collaboration between various companies.

The Japan Industrial Technology Awards

The Japan Industrial Technology Awards, sponsored by the Nikkan Kogyo Shinbun newspaper, honors companies and organizations that have contributed to industry and society over the year through the development and practical application of innovative large-scale industrial equipment and structures, and cutting-edge technology. Established in 1972, the awards celebrate achievements that have contributed to societal development and encourage technological development. The award given to the consortium recognizes “achievements that bring together comprehensive technology,” a distinction increasingly relevant in today’s era of industrial sophistication and systemized technology.
